About

Kit Finnie has been a Roundhouse Resident Artist, a Barbican Young Poet, and a member of the Apples and Snakes Writing Room. Film making and spectatorship, especially celluloid and digital projection, inform her artistic practice extensively, and she is the Lead Projectionist at the Ultimate Picture Palace, a community-owned cinema in Oxford. 

Poetry commissions have included the BBC Choir, Culture Mile, Guildhall School of Music and Drama, the City of London and National Orchestras For All. As part of the comedy double act The Mayor and His Daughter, she wrote and performed a debut show at the Edinburgh Festival Fringe in 2025, and was named a ‘Comedy Star of Tomorrow’ by the Telegraph.
